## Building Access — Spares Room (Hullbrook Annex)

Contractors: the spare hardware room is down the east corridor on the ground floor, third door on the left. Sign in at the front desk first and grab a visitor lanyard. Anything you take out, jot it in the blue logbook — yes, even the little stuff. The door self-locks, so don't wedge it. To get in, punch in the code below.

staff pass of hagug-taguf = bdg-HJ-9

MEMO — Branch Managers
Re: Launch of Meridian Plus tier

Meridian Plus goes live on the first of next month. Price point sits 40% above standard. Includes priority servicing, quarterly consultations, and the extended parts guarantee. Target: 15% uptake among existing Meridian subscribers within two quarters. Training packs ship to branches next week. Do not discuss pricing externally before launch. No discounting without regional approval. Staffing implications are being reviewed separately. The commercial rationale is set out below.

management briefing: Headcount on the Belix team goes from 60 to 93 by the end of November. Gross margin on Belix came in at 23 percent against a plan of 47 percent.

## Deployment

This section covers deploying Ferrule, which replaces the old homegrown job queue (Spoolworks) across all environments. Ferrule ships as a single binary and reads its configuration at startup; no live reloads are supported yet, so every change requires a restart. Please coordinate restarts with the Marrowgate on-call before touching production, since in-flight jobs are drained rather than requeued. The configuration values for the service are listed below.

service settings:
[beldor]
port = 11211
team = novvan
host = beldor.zemvarforge.corp
region = south-2
access_code = ac_8f059f
timeout_ms = 1500

During release cuts, the Bramblewick build agents occasionally fail DNS resolution for the internal artifact mirror. The retry wrapper in Pipeline Stage 3 usually recovers within two attempts, so hold the release rather than restarting agents. If resolution stalls past five minutes, query the Fennelgate resolver service directly; it authenticates with the key below.

API key for bageg-kajef: vxb2-ss